Pinecone is on a mission to build the search and database technology to power AI applications for the next decade and beyond. Our fully managed vector database makes it easy to add vector search to AI applications. Since creating the “vector database” category, demand has grown incredibly fast and it shows in our user base. We are a distributed team with clusters in New York, San Francisco, Tel-Aviv, and Manchester.

About the Team and Role:The Marketing Event Marketer at Pinecone is responsible for the logistical planning, coordination, tracking, and on-the-ground management of Pinecone's demand generation events, executive events, and user summits. This role requires str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work cross-functionally with various teams within the organization.In this role, you will focus on:Demand Generation Events:Coordinate and execute a large number of demand generation events owned by the marketing team.Liaise with internal stakeholders, speakers, vendors, and participants to ensure seamless event execution.Manage event logistics, including venue selection, accommodation arrangements, and vendor coordination.Manage registration & attendee list uploads into CRM as well as manage reminders and follow ups for events.Work with Growth & RevOps to track and attribute event attendees to pipeline and revenue.Speak to Sales reps during enablement sessions and field Q&A.Corporate and Brand Events:Play a critical role in the planning and execution of Pinecone's flagship events, such as the Pinecone Summit.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ure successful event delivery.Coordinate with speakers, vendors, and attendees to facilitate a smooth event experience.Event Management:Develop and maintain comprehensive event plans, timelines, and budgets.Manage event registration processes, attendee communications, and on-site check-in procedures.Oversee event setup, tear-down, and on-site coordination with vendors and staff.Source and manage relationships with event vendors, including venues, caterers, audio-visual providers, and printers.Negotiate contracts and ensure vendors meet established requirements and deadlines.Coordinate the production of printed materials, signage, and other physical event collaterals.Travel and Logistics:Must be available to travel frequently to events.Arrange travel and accommodation for speakers, staff, and attendees as required.Coordinate transportation and logistical arrangements for events.Ensure compliance with travel policies and budget guidelines.Requirements:Minimum of 4+ years of experience in event planning and coordination, preferably in a corporate or marketing environment.Strong project management skills with the ability to multitask and prioritize effectively.Familiarity with tracking and attribution within Salesforce & Hubspot is a plus.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to collaborate with cross-functional teams.Ability to frequently travel for on-site event coordination.Familiarity with event management software and tools.Experience in managing vendors and producing printed materials.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int) and other relevant software applications.Willingness to travel extensively, both domestically and internationally (25%-35%).Benefits:Free mental health therapy sessions; free One Medical, Tela-doc, and Health Advocate subscriptions.Cost-savings on gynecology, fertility, and family-building care.Equity award.401(k).Flexible time off.Paid parental leave.Annual Department Retreat.WFH Equipment Stipend.Diversity, Equity, Inclusion and Belonging (DEIB) are the cornerstone of everything we do at Pinecone.
